Details:
Phone: Sony Ericsson T610 bluetooth/camera phone
The T610 features a high-resolution screen with 65,536 colors
Comes with MMS, which allows you to compose your messages using images, sounds and text
Supports the Java and Mophun platforms, making the widest range of mobile games and applications available for you to download
Supporting Bluetooth, infrared and cable, the T610 is fully compatible with any computer. Your phone books and calendars will stay synchronized and updated
With a built-in camera and QuickShare software, you take pictures and store them on your computer or send them to friends all in a few simple steps
Unit Weight: 3.35 oz.
Size (in inches): 1.73 x 4.02 x 0.75
Headset Features (Jabra FreeSpeak Bluetooth headset):
Headset works with most bluetooth phones (however, it does not work with Nokia 3650)
Hands free, cord free headset
Works up to 30 feet away from phone
An answer/end button supports voice activation
Lightweight headset weighs less than an ounce
Unit Weight: 1.0 oz.
Size (in inches): 1.34 x 4.25 x 1.63
